23rd Street and Hoover Street, south of the 10 Freeway and about a mile from the University of Southern California campus, according to the Los Angeles Police Department. Investigators only ...
a climate scientist at the University of California Los Angeles, said Wednesday during a livestream. The winter months are typically when Southern California quenches its thirst with rainfall ...